Subject: FD leak hunt wrapped — cut-over done

Hey future maintainers,

We finished the cut-over of the Quillbarn ingest service last night. The leaked-file-descriptor hunt is over: turned out the retry wrapper in the Tansy client wasn't closing sockets on timeout. Fixed, plus we added a descriptor-count alarm so this bites nobody again. Marlo verified counts stayed flat for 12 hours. If you're debugging anything similar, start with the Tansy pool settings. The current production values are listed below.

service settings:
BRIIX_PIN=8582
BRIIX_TENANT=raleth
BRIIX_METRICS_HOST=metrics.briix.urlaqstack.example
BRIIX_SEAL=seal_c11ef522
BRIIX_STANDBY_TEAM=ulaok

## Artifact Signing — SDK Parity Notes (Weekly Sync)

Kestrel SDK for Android reached parity with the Swift client this sprint: offline queueing, batched telemetry, and retry semantics now match. Both SDKs ship as signed artifacts from the same pipeline. Remaining gap: background sync throttling, targeted next sprint. Verify both release bundles before tagging. Both artifacts validate against the shared signing key below.

signing key of kawig-fafog = bky19_6Fypv1qws7J8qJtaYjX

# --- Huskwood Component Library: environment config ---
# This file pins the shared component library version used by all
# consumer apps. Do NOT bump HUSK_LIB_VERSION without checking the
# compatibility matrix on the Fernbeck wiki first; minor bumps have
# broken the billing console twice. On-call note: the registry that
# serves versioned bundles requires authenticated pulls as of v14.
# The credential for those pulls goes on the next line:

vault entry, fadup-tagag: RELAY_SECRET8=2fd92179

Hey — handing off the date localization work on Fernwick before I roll onto the Larkspur team.

Short version: all formatting now goes through the locale service, no more hand-rolled patterns. The tricky bits are right-to-left locales and the week-start setting for the Novarra market — tests cover both, don't delete them. There's a backlog item for lunar calendar support; feel free to ignore it for now. The locale override console is locked behind a sealed account, and the recovery passphrase for it is:

strongbox words: druvan-lamys-eliius-jorax-istox-soreth-ulays-gilix-ralix-oliiel-norwyn-casvan-praius